Introduction:

 

The AMS DECO is a super simple design and print for the sole purpose of pimping out your X1/P1S combos. I wanted to make some custom signs for my printers, but didn't want to stick anything to them. I also wanted to be able to take it apart in under 10 seconds for cleaning and maintenance and make it super easy to swap out signs. You can make anything from Hueforge prints, MakeMySign designs, or custom made STL's in your program of choice.

 

This model is two pieces, left and right, that fit snugly under the front lip of the AMS to hold a printed sign. When spread out butting up against the inside of the feet it will hold a 250mm wide printed sign. In the attached photo I have used a width of 250mm and a height of 75mm and almost 3mm thickness. You could theoretically go taller, I just didn't want to cut off half of the printed AMS logo on the top right of the front face. The model will hold a print that is slightly over 3mm thick. It may pay to stay close to this thickness in larger prints so you don't get floppy sign syndrome. You can slide the AMS DECO pieces closer together for a smaller print, or even make multiple prints and use multiple AMS DECO's and put something like an array of Pokemon cards across the front, whatever you want really.

 

Installation:

 

You may have to slightly lift the AMS to slide the DECO under it but it shouldn't lift it off of the glass. I have tried this with 2 different AMS units and had no issues. The tolerance is super tight to avoid it dislodging due to printer vibration.

 

Printing:

 

This is pretty much the stock 0.2 Layer Bambu setting. It worked perfectly on the first try so I didn't bother to tweak anything. I cleaned my plate first and printed without a brim and it went better than expected for a first try, no revisions were necessary. Clean you bed first and make sure you have good adhesion. The same goes for printing large signs, as you don't want the corners coming up on your print.
